Learning Outcomes of UE

At the end of the course, students will be able to

to explain the polical, economic, social and cultural changes in Europe and in the world from 1789

to understand the linkings between the different events

Content of UE

The French revolution and the napoleonic wars
Europe after the congres of Vienna
Revolutions in the XIXth century
German's and italian's unifications
German's foreign policy and the rise of opposing blocks
WWI and its outcomes
Authoritarian and totalitarian Europe
WWII and its outcomes
Origins of the cold war
